Background
Kenya Reinsurance Corporation Limited (Kenya Re) is the oldest Reinsurer in Eastern and Central Africa. It was established through an Act of Parliament in December 1970 and commenced business in January 1971. Kenya Re’s core activity is providing reinsurance services for most classes of business. Job Purpose
The Senior Underwriter is responsible for evaluating, pricing, and accepting complex reinsurance treaties and facultative risks to ensure portfolio profitability, sustainable business growth, and excellent client satisfaction. The role combines high-level technical underwriting with business development, market analysis, and team mentoring.
Key Responsibilies
Underwriting & Risk Assessment
- Analyse, negotiate, and approve complex reinsurance treaties and facultative risks within approved authority limits.
- Utilize actuarial data, market trends, and financial analysis to determine appropriate premiums, terms, and coverage structures.
- Conduct thorough risk assessments and make informed acceptance/declination decisions.
Business Development & Stakeholder Management
- Build and maintain strong relationships with brokers, cedants, and retrocessionaires.
- Identify new business opportunities and provide market intelligence for strategic planning.
- Deliver excellent and responsive customer service to clients and brokers.
Portfolio Management & Analysis
- Monitor portfolio performance to identify growth and profitability opportunities.
- Reconcile accounts and verify treaty statements of accounts and facultative closings.
- Analyse emerging issues and support resolution of complex underwriting challenges.
Team Leadership & Development
- Mentor and train junior underwriters.
- Contribute to the development of underwriting policies and procedures.
Compliance & Governance
- Ensure all underwriting decisions comply with company policies and regulatory requirements.
- Perform any other duties as may be assigned from time to time.
Academic Qualifications
A Bachelor’s Degree in Actuarial Science, Statistics, Mathematics, Commerce (Insurance), Business Administration, or a related field.
Professional Qualifications
- Associate of the Chartered Insurance Institute (ACII – London) or Associate of the Insurance Institute of Kenya (AIIK) or equivalent.
- Completion of a Supervisory Course lasting not less than two (2) weeks.
- Proficiency in computer applications and underwriting systems.
- Fulfilled the requirements of Chapter Six (6) of the Constitution of Kenya.
Experience
- At least six (6) years of relevant work experience in insurance or reinsurance underwriting.
- Advanced expertise in treaty and facultative reinsurance.
- French language proficiency will be a distinct advantage.
Key Competencies
- Excellent negotiation, communication, and presentation skills.
- Strong analytical and problem-solving abilities.
- Proven underwriting experience with analytical tools and statistical packages.
- Deep knowledge of reinsurance products, wordings, and market dynamics.
- Sound judgment, attention to detail, and confident decision-making
